Level 3 BTEC National Foundation Diploma (540) Football Studies

About the course

The College offers opportunity to study at level 3 (A level equivalent) for students who wish to develop a comprehensive understanding of Football Studies encompassing practical techniques, academic knowledge and technical skills. It is a popular option for both school leavers and successful Level 2 Certificate students. The course incorporates a mix of practicals, classroom lectures, industry visits and case study exercises. It also incorporates a number of FA courses that enable learners to complete recognised National Governing Body qualifications.

Course Modules

Careers in the Sport and Active Leisure Industry

Learners will develop an understanding of careers in the sport and active leisure industry. They will gain the skills, knowledge and behaviours needed for employment in the industry.

Developing Coaching Skills

Learners will develop their coaching knowledge and skills to help improve others� performance skills, techniques and tactics across a range of sports.

Health, Wellbeing and Sport

Learners will explore the importance of physical activity and wellbeing for different types of participants and suggest ways to improve their physical and mental health status.

Practical Sports Application

Explores the skills, techniques, tactics and rules of team sports through practical participation.

Self-employment in Sport and Physical activity

Learners will develop knowledge and understanding of self-employment and apply this to develop a self-employment strategy within the context of the sport industry.

Sport Development

Learners will explore the principles of sport development, the key agencies involved and provide practical examples of current practice.

Entry requirements & additional information

This course gives a good technical training and education providing a vocational alternative to A Levels and the opportunity for successful students to progress to Higher Education. Students are normally aged 16 or over and the following requirements are needed: Level 3 Foundation Diploma in Sports Coaching - (540 GLH in 1 year) An English GCSE at C (4) or higher plus a minimum of four others at C (4) or higher, including Maths and Science. In addition Learning Areas may apply specific agreed aptitude assessments that assist selection. Applicants for all courses in Football Studies are expected to show a strong commitment to the industry and a strong personal statement.
